To activate Ontrack EasyRecovery, you must use the official serial number provided to you via email after a purchase from Ontrack. Activation Steps

Open Ontrack EasyRecovery: Launch the software on your computer.

Access Activation: Click the "License Activation" icon on the top toolbar or select "Click here for activation code" under Step 1.

Generate Activation Code: This will open a Product Activation Guide or a web page where you must enter your serial number and required details.

Copy and Paste: Once the activation code is generated on the website, click "Copy to clipboard".

Complete Activation: Paste the code into the box in Step 2 of the software and click "Activate Now". Common Activation Issues

Error Code 1526 (Key Exhausted): This occurs if the software's activation limit has been reached. You may need to contact Ontrack support to reset it. ontrack easyrecovery activation key

Error Code 1527 (Hardware Changed): This appears if you try to activate the software on a different computer or after major hardware changes.

Trial Limitations: The free version allows for data scanning and recovery of up to 1GB; larger recoveries require a paid license key. 12 Frequently Asked Questions - Ontrack EasyRecovery
